首页 > 编程语言 > 详细

Python科学计算和可视化三、雷达图绘制

时间:2020-05-06 10:50:33      阅读:80      评论:0      收藏:0      [点我收藏+]
import numpy as np
import matplotlib.pyplot as plt
import matplotlib
matplotlib.rcParams[font.family]=YouYuan
matplotlib.rcParams[font.sans-serif]=[YouYuan]
labels=np.array([第一周,第二周,第三周,第四周,第五周,第六周,第七周,第八周,第九周,第十周])
nAttr=6
data=np.array([50,100,100,95,95,100,100,100,100,100])
angles=np.linspace(0,2*np.pi,nAttr,endpoint=False)
data=np.concatenate((data,[data[0]]))
angles=np.concatenate((angles,[angles[0]]))
fig=plt.figure(facecolor="white")
plt.subplot(111,polar=True)
plt.plot(angles,data,bo-,color=red,linewidth=2)
plt.fill(angles,data,facecolor=orange,alpha=0.25)
plt.thetagrids(angles*180/np.pi,labels)
plt.figtext(0.5,0.95,3130号罗元媛的成绩表,ha=center)
plt.grid(True)
plt.savefig(pic.JPG)
plt.show()

 

Python科学计算和可视化三、雷达图绘制

原文:https://www.cnblogs.com/MARCOREUS11/p/12834447.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!